Output 4dac033c92ea56c95c8e40d516067d892c08c7fa9ce6be1ce1838cec64bf6d13:35

value
23863716
script pubkey
OP_0 OP_PUSHBYTES_20 597fe77f53f81a4b93c1022f04433e9a734b751c
address
ltc1qt9l7wl6nlqdyhy7pqghsgse7nfe5kaguq5xnsw
transaction
4dac033c92ea56c95c8e40d516067d892c08c7fa9ce6be1ce1838cec64bf6d13
spent
true